Använd flaggan --forms. Daniel Nylander po@danielnylander.se 2006, 2009 Sebastian Rasmussen sebras@gmail.com 2016 Formulärdialog

Använd flaggan --forms för att skapa en formulärdialog.

Formulärdialogen har stöd för följande flaggor:

<cmd>--add-entry</cmd>=<var>Fältnamn</var>

Lägg till en ny inmatningsruta i formulärdialogen.

--add-password<cmd/>=<var>Fältnamn</var>

Lägg till en ny lösenordsinmatningsruta i formulärdialogen. (Göm text)

<cmd>--add-calendar</cmd>=<var>Fältnamn</var>

Lägg till en ny kalender i formulärdialogen.

<cmd>--text</cmd>=<var>TEXT</var>

Ställer in dialogtexten.

<cmd>--separator</cmd>=<var>AVGRÄNSARE</var>

Ställ in tecken för utmatningsavgränsning. (Standardvärde: | )

<cmd>--forms-date-format</cmd>=<var>MÖNSTER</var>

Ställ in formatet för det returnerade datumet. Standardformatet beror på din lokalinställning. format måste vara ett format som är acceptabelt för funktionen strftime, till exempel %A %Y-%m-%d.

Följande exempelskript visar hur man skapar en formulärdialog:

#!/bin/sh zenity --forms --title="Lägg till vän" \ --text="Mata in information om din vän." \ --separator="," \ --add-entry="Tilltalsnamn" \ --add-entry="Efternamn" \ --add-entry="E-post" \ --add-calendar="Födelsedag" >> adr.csv case $? in 0) echo "Vän tillagd.";; 1) echo "Ingen vän tillagd." ;; -1) echo "Ett oväntat fel har inträffat." ;; esac
Exempel på formulärdialog Zenity-exempel på informationsdialog